5. How to Make Cozy Hot Chocolate Cookies
Mix the Dry Ingredients
Start by whisking together flour, unsweetened cocoa powder, baking soda, and a pinch of salt. The cocoa should be fragrant and slightly powdery, promising a deep chocolate flavor in every bite.
Cream the Butter and Sugars
Use your stand mixer to beat softened butter with brown and white sugars until fluffy and slightly pale, about 2-3 minutes. The mixture should look smooth and shiny, with a sweet, caramel aroma wafting up.
Combine Wet and Dry
Beat in eggs one at a time, followed by vanilla extract, until combined. Then, gradually add the dry ingredients. The dough will come together into a thick, fudgy mass. Fold in mini chocolate chips or marshmallows if desired.
Bake to Perfection
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Drop tablespoon-sized balls on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. Bake for 8-10 minutes. The edges should be set but the centers remain soft and just slightly melted—like a cup of hot chocolate in cookie form.
6. Expert Tips for Success
- Chill the dough for 15-20 minutes if it’s too soft—this helps control spreading and results in thicker cookies.
- For extra richness, substitute some of the butter with a splash of melted dark chocolate.
- Use a cookie scoop for uniform sizes, ensuring even baking.
- Don’t overbake; the magic of hot chocolate cookies lies in their soft, gooey centers.

8. Storage & Reheating
Store these hot chocolate c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or refrigerate for up to a week. To regain that freshly baked softness, microwave for 10-15 seconds or warm in a toaster oven for an extra cozy experience.
9. FAQ
Can I freeze hot chocolate cookies?
Absolutely! Freeze the baked cookies in an airtight container for up to 3 months. Reheat in a microwave for 10-15 seconds for instant comfort.
What makes these cookies extra soft?
The combination of brown sugar, butter, and the minimal baking time ensures a chewy, tender crumb that mimics the comfort of hot chocolate.
Can I add marshmallows directly into the dough?
Yes, but be gentle. Mini marshmallows won’t melt completely in the dough, adding delightful gooey pockets that resemble hot chocolate marshmallows.

Cozy Hot Chocolate Cookies for Ultimate Winter Comfort
Soft, gooey cookies infused with rich chocolate and topped with marshmallows, perfect for winter comfort.
- Total Time: 22 minutes
- Yield: 16 cookies
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up mini marshmallows
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, and salt.
- In a separate large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
- Add egg and vanilla extract; mix well.
- Gradually add dry ingredients, mixing until combined.
- Fold in mini marshmallows.
- Drop spoonfuls of dough onto prepared baking sheet.
- Bake for 10-12 minutes or until edges are set.
- Allow cookies to cool slightly before serving.
